World Cup in Ruhpolding should take place as planned

The Biathlon World Cup in Ruhpolding, Bavaria, is to take place as planned in the past few days despite the rain and high temperatures.

Mayor and head of organization Justus Pfeifer have already given the “green light” for the five-day event starting next Wednesday, the organizers said.

Mainly thanks to the company’s own snow depot, the preparation of the route could be “completed on schedule” even without fresh natural snow. Accordingly, 80 percent of the stored snow withstood the summer and could or can still be used.

A white band with the routes can currently be seen in and around the Chiemgau Arena, otherwise the green of the meadows dominates the picture. “An entire village is in biathlon fever and is looking forward to exciting competitions and wishes all athletes good luck and success!” Pfeifer was quoted as saying in a statement.

The men’s individual is planned for Wednesday, followed by the women’s individual by two relay races and two mass starts by Sunday.
